1、Unit 2 of Module 10 ProjectThe wandering Roma班級(jí)姓名學(xué)號(hào)時(shí)間評(píng)價(jià)Learning Aims:1. Read the text to learn more about the importance of different cultural groups.2. Learn some language points in the textImportant and difficult points:Master the meanings and usages of some words and phrases, such as take to, sub

2、mit toLearning procedures: Part OneSelf-explorationI. Key phrases to remember1. be associated with 與相聯(lián)系 2. over the centuries 幾個(gè)世紀(jì)以來(lái)3. refer toas 把稱作 4. English-speaking countries 講英語(yǔ)的國(guó)家5. pay taxes 繳稅 6. stay settled 定居7. resist doing sth 抵制做某事 8. be known for 因.出名9. predict ones future 預(yù)測(cè)某人的未來(lái) 10.

3、 show respect for 尊重11. way of life 生活方式 12. collision of cultures 文化沖突13. gain a reputation as得到名聲 14. take action against sb 采取行動(dòng)抵制某人15. banfrom doing sth 禁止做某事 16. break up ones family 分裂某人家庭17. be forbidden from doing sth 被禁止做某事 18.classifyas 把分類為19. in large numbers 大量地 20.at best 至多21. feel sy

4、mpathy for 對(duì)感到同情 22.have prejudice against對(duì)產(chǎn)生偏見(jiàn)II. Fast reading1. What is this article aimed to do?To explain the history of the Romany and some of the reasons for their movement.2. What are the places the Romany have traveled?India, Egypt and some European countries.3. What are some modern nations

5、trying to do?Some modern nations are now trying to help the Romany preserve their history, language and culture.III. Enjoy the following sentences and fill in each blank with a proper word. 1. Fill in the blanks according to the text.Title: the Wandering Roma(1)_ Aim _ of the articleTo give an (2) explanation of the history of the Roma and the reasons for their movementAsian originsThey originally lived in India.They develop their own (3)_languages_ but hav

9、e never written down their(4)_history_.A traveling cultureMany people often (5)_regard/consider_ the Romany as “travelers”.Their main (6)_characteristic_is that they do not stay settled for a long period of time, and always move on to another place.The Romanys culture is rich and diverse.Romany righ

10、ts?Throughout their long history, the Romany have faced many(7)troubles_.The Romany were not trusted, and the way they dressed and looked was a reason for being (8)prejudiced_.The collision of cultures between Europeans and the Romany led to many nations taking action against them, even (9)banning_

11、them from entering. Future relationsToday, relations with the Romany are better than in the past.Some countries are now trying to help the Romany (10)_preserve_ their history, language and culture.In the 1970s, the UN recognized the international Romani Union.V.
